1.1 Characteristics of living organisms

1.1
Characteristics of Living Organisms

All living organisms have 7 main characteristics of life:

●     Movement

●     Sensitivity

●     Reproduction

●     Growth

●     Respiration

●     Nutrition

●     Excretion

 

These can be grouped under the acronym: MRS GREN


Key Definitions

●     Movement:

 An action by an organism or part of an organism causing a change of position or place

 

●     Respiration:

 Chemical reactions in cells that break down nutrient molecules and release energy for metabolism

 Metabolism refers to the chemical reactions that take place in an organism.

 

●     Sensitivity:

 Ability to detect and respond to changes in the internal or external environment

 

●     Growth:

A permanent increase in size or dry mass

 

●     Reproduction:

A process that makes more of the same kind of organism

 

●     Excretion:

 The removal of waste products of metabolism and substances in excess of requirements

 

●     Nutrition:

 Taking in of materials needed for growth, energy, and development

 Development refers to the process by which an organism increases in complexity.
